Gujarat Independent MLA Jignesh Mewani, who made controversial tweets against Prime Minister Narendra Modi, was granted conditional bail by a first class magistrate on Monday. However, after receiving bail, he was arrested immediately in another case. The action was taken in connection with the attack on a female police officer.
Mewani was arrested on April 19 from Palanpur in Gujarat and taken to Kokrajhar in Assam. He was later remanded in police custody for three days by a first-instance magistrate. The woman was arrested immediately after she was granted bail in the case on Monday. The incident took place while Mewani was being escorted by Additional Superintendent of Police (ASP) from Guwahati Airport to Kokrajhar. A case has been registered at Barpeta Road Police Station.

The attack was not mentioned during the hearing for the three-day police custody. There was no mention of it till bail was granted. However, he was re-arrested soon after being granted bail, said Mewani’s lawyer Angshuman Bora.
